Frosolone is a comune (municipality) in the Province of Isernia in the Italian region Molise, located about west of Campobasso and about east of Isernia. It is one of I Borghi più belli d'Italia ("The most beautiful villages of Italy"). Frosolone is known historically for the production of blades, including knives and scissors, and is home to a museum dedicated to the craft.

==Geography== Frosolone borders the following municipalities: Carpinone, Casalciprano, Civitanova del Sannio, Duronia, Macchiagodena, Molise, Sant'Elena Sannita, Sessano del Molise, Torella del Sannio.
